Hello and welcome, this is my budget mono red 12-post deck for legacy. Despite being easy on the wallet for such an expensive format and some admittedly very janky card choices on my part, this deck can really be quite powerful. This deck regularly wins games at my local store, but has not yet been able to go 4/0.
I believe that with a few bigger investments such as Candelabra of Tawnos (replacing Mind Stone), mono red 12-post could be competitively viable in legacy.
Game Plan
This deck is very simple and easy to play. It is a great introductory deck for players new to legacy transitioning from modern, as 12-post in legacy is similar to the tron archetype in modern.
Turn 1:
We are either playing Expedition Map or Amulet of Vigor. These cards increase the value and speed of our incremental mana base. ( Cloudpost Glimmerpost Vesuva Thespian's Stage )
Occasionally it may make more sense to play Lantern of Insight to avoid bad draws or Terrarion to fix for red mana in the absence of a mountain.
Turn 2:
We are are either playing Mind Stone or Credit Voucher. These cards quickly dig further into the deck and accelerate mana.
Occasionally we may have access to Etched Champion or Lodestone Golem on turn 2, in which case that is the preferable option.
Turn 3:
By this turn we should easily be producing 4-5 mana or more per turn, giving us access to Lodestone Golem, Nevinyrral's Disk, Etched Champion and Karn, Silver Golem. These cards prevent the opponent from winning on their next turn.
Occasionally it may make more sense to play Krark-Clan Ironworks in order to set up for Banefire a turn early, or Kuldotha Forgemaster in order to find either Krark-Clan Ironworks or Bosh, Iron Golem
Turn 4:
This should be the winning turn. If you've managed to deal any damage at all throughout the game, you should win with Bosh, Iron Golem, Flameblast Dragon or one of many red burn spells with X in their mana cost such as the title card Banefire.
Turn 5:
The deck runs 11 red mana sinks just in case our turn 4 win is shut down, we should have a second opportunity here.
Sideboard
Against delver or cephalid combo take out 2 copies of Glimmerpost and 2 copies of Earthquake in exchange for 4 copies of Red Elemental Blast
Against death and taxes take out Bosh, Iron Golem, Flameblast Dragon and 2 copies of Kuldotha Forgemaster in exchange for the most appropriate combination of Pithing Needle, Alpine Moon, Crumble to Dust or Swiftfoot Boots.
Against storm, reanimator or dredge take out 2 copies of Kuldotha Forgemaster, Flameblast Dragon and Nevinyrral's Disk in exchange for Nihil Spellbomb, Tormod's Crypt, Relic of Progenitus and Sentinel Totem. The reason for 4 different instances of grave hate is to avoid our opponent shutting it down with Pithing Needle.
